• 05.06.2025, 20:29
  • Registrieren
  • Anmelden
  • Sie sind nicht angemeldet.

 

Lieber Besucher, herzlich willkommen bei: Aqua Computer Forum. Falls dies Ihr erster Besuch auf dieser Seite ist, lesen Sie sich bitte die Hilfe durch. Dort wird Ihnen die Bedienung dieser Seite näher erläutert. Darüber hinaus sollten Sie sich registrieren, um alle Funktionen dieser Seite nutzen zu können. Benutzen Sie das Registrierungsformular, um sich zu registrieren oder informieren Sie sich ausführlich über den Registrierungsvorgang. Falls Sie sich bereits zu einem früheren Zeitpunkt registriert haben, können Sie sich hier anmelden.

Oetsch

God

Latex Grafik einfügen

Sonntag, 30. April 2006, 15:54

Hi

ich versuche wieder mal mein Glück mit Latex.
Bin eigentlich absoluter Newbie.

Jedenfalls möchte ich jetzt in einem dokument eine Grafik einbinden.
jpg soll laut internetaussage nicht so toll sein.
Man soll eher postscriptformate wie eps verwenden.

Das dumme ist nur dass die Grafik aus einem Simulationsprogramm kommt, welches als ausgabe nur den Standarddrucker bedient.

Also habe ich da den Adobe PDF Drucker gewählt und mir eine PDF Datei erzeugt. Diese versuche ich nun mittels Photoshop in eine eps Datei zu speichern und dann in Latex einzubinden.

Dies gelingt mir aber nicht und Latex wirft beim "kompilieren" Fehlermeldungen raus.

Habt ihr da vielleicht ein paar nützliche Tips wie ich das möglichst einfach als Latex Newbie hinbekomme?

Die Fehlermeldung von Latex lautet in etwa:
Cannot determinate size of graphic....

Arbeite mit dem TexnicCenter

Danke Gruß
Ö

Metallurge

Senior Member

Re: Latex Grafik einfügen

Sonntag, 30. April 2006, 20:12

vorneweg: vielleicht ist das ein Fehler in deinem TeX-Code? Versuch doch mal die Größe der Grafik vorzugeben.

Pdflatex (heißt das so?) sollte auch direkt mit dem pdf umgehen können.

Alternativ könntest Du auch einen postscript-fähigen Drucker installieren und das Simulationsergebnis in eine Datei drucken lassen - dann hättest Du ein ps-File, was vielleicht nicht zu Fehlermeldungen führt.
Das nur aus der Erinnerung - Latex ist erst wieder in einigen Monaten ein Thema für mich wenns mit dem Zusammenschreiben der Diss losgeht.

Eikman

Moderator

Re: Latex Grafik einfügen

Sonntag, 30. April 2006, 20:22

\begin{figure}
\centerline{\includegraphics[width=\columnwidth]{figs/tasks.pdf}}
\caption{beschreibung}
\label{label für verweise}
\end{figure}

Oetsch

God

Re: Latex Grafik einfügen

Sonntag, 30. April 2006, 21:17

hallo
danke ich probier beides mal.

hoffe es klappt.

hab es gerade wenigstens schonmal hinbekommen mir mit gnuplot
eine funktion zu plotten und diese als eps zu speichern und bei latex einzufügen.
dabei mußte ich festellen dass es wohl ein großer unterschied ist ob ich mir direkt eine pdf kompilieren lasse oder erst eine ps und dann eine pdf datei. da lag nämlich hier der schlüssel zum erfolg.

ich hoffe ich bekomme es jetzt auch mit der pdf datei hin
oder halt mit pdf latex.

danke
Ö

Eikman

Moderator

Re: Latex Grafik einfügen

Sonntag, 30. April 2006, 21:49

arbeitest du unter linux oder unter windows?


bei windows empfehle ich dir miktex in verbindung mit dem texniccenter.

Oetsch

God

Re: Latex Grafik einfügen

Sonntag, 30. April 2006, 22:39

hi
unter windows und deine empfehlung ist in benutzung.

trotzdem muß ich erstmal die tücken und kniffe kennenlernen ;)

gruß
Ö

Eikman

Moderator

Re: Latex Grafik einfügen

Montag, 1. Mai 2006, 17:09

dann empfehle ich dir mal auch noch das latex kochbuch.

http://www.uni-giessen.de/hrz/tex/cookbook/cookbook.html

Oetsch

God

Re: Latex Grafik einfügen

Montag, 1. Mai 2006, 21:03

hi
danke habs mal in meine favoriten gelegt.

hab jetzt erstmal die nerven wieder blank.
muß den kram morgen abgeben und da ich nicht wirklich voran kam, hab ich heute morgen dann doch alles mit der hand geschrieben.

danke gruß
Ö

Oetsch

God

Re: Latex Grafik einfügen

Mittwoch, 31. Mai 2006, 20:23

Hi zusammen

Sorry dass ich den Beitrag nochmal rauskrame, aber ich versuch mal wieder mein Glück und verzweifel schon wieder.

Ich hab letztens nochmal mitm Kumpel drüber gesprochen und er konnte das Problem gar nicht verstehn, da er so seine ganze Diplomarbeit mit diversen Grafiken aus diversen Programmen gefüttert hat.

Grafik im Programm erstellt->übern Adobe pdf Drucker ausgedruckt-> pdf Datein in Latex eingefügt

Nur ich bekomme da wieder die Motten dran.
Habs jetzt so versucht:

\includegraphics{Stufe1.pdf}
Ergebnis:

Latex error : Cannot determinate size of grafik in stufe1.pdf (no Bounding Box)

Gut hab dann versucht was darüber herauszubekommen und hab dann das versucht:

\includegraphics[bb=0 0 100 100]{Stufe1.pdf}
Ergebnis:
Latex Ergenis: 0 Fehler, 0 Warnungen, 1 zu volle/leere Box, 1 Seite

Bei beiden versuchen fehlt im Ausgabe pdf Dokument die Grafik.

Was mach ich falsch?
Ich kompiliere Latex=>pdf
benutze miketex und texniccenter.
die pdf datei hab ich mal hochgeladen:
PDF

In den oben genannten Anleitungen konnte ich keine wirkliche Lösung für dieses Problem finden. Ich weiß das man auch andere Grafiktypen versuchen kann einzufügen, aber schön wäre halt pdf, da ich davon jedemenge hab und der arbeitsschritt so eingefahren ist.
Danke
Ö

nwjdsh

Full Member

Re: Latex Grafik einfügen

Donnerstag, 1. Juni 2006, 13:18

Hi!

Ich habe keine Ahnung was Latex ist und ich kann auch nicht nachvollziehen was du vorhast, aber die Bounding Box ist der kleinstmögliche Rahmen der alle Objekte des PDF einschließt. Es gibt auch noch andere Boxen für Endformat, Endformat+Beschnitt und eine für die Mediengröße. Diese sind wichtig in der Vorstufe. Offensichtlich fehlt dir die Bounding Box. Am besten du benutzt zum Schreiben des PDF den Acrobat Distiller da dieser standardkonforme PDFs erzeugt.

Oetsch

God

Re: Latex Grafik einfügen

Donnerstag, 1. Juni 2006, 13:27

hi

das hab ich mir schon irgendwie gedacht dass die bounding box fehlt ;)

das problem was ich habe ist nur festzustellen wie ich das problem behebe. muß ich etwas in latex ändern? oder erstelle ich die pdf dokumente falsch?

Dieses ist in Visio erstellt und dann übern Adobe Acrobat Drucker ins pdf Format gedruckt worden. Das sollte eigentlich das Gleiche sein als wenn ich den Distiller benutzen würde.

Hab auch jetzt mal Testweise mir ne pdf aus Visio heraus mit dem freepdfxp Drucker erstellt und da kommt es zu dem gleichen Problem.

Hab auch mal irgendwo was gelesen, dass man sicht mittels ghostview nen bounding box rahmen in der pdf erzeugen kann oder dass dann als ps abspeichern kann. Habs mal versucht hat aber nicht wirklich funktioniert und würde ich auch icht als ideale Lösung ansehen, da ich so nochmals extra an jeder Grafik rumfummeln müßte die ich gerne verwenden würde.

Die Frage ist echt ob ich was beim pdf erstellen falsch mache, zB in den Eigenschaften des PDF Druckers oder ob das gar nichts damit zu tun hat und ich einfach etwas in Latex versuche was nicht funktionieren kann bzw jedenfalls so nicht.

Danke Gruß
Ö

nwjdsh

Full Member

Re: Latex Grafik einfügen

Donnerstag, 1. Juni 2006, 14:16

Wie gesagt: Latex ist für mich eine Art Kunstoff der auch gerne für schweinische Klamotten oder so fiese Handschuhe verwendet wird die sich ein Arzt anzieht bevor er eine Darmspiegelung vornimmt.:-X

Scheint ein Problem beim erstellen des PDF zu sein. Der Acrobat Drucker ist nicht das selbe wie der Distiller. Auch die Ergebnisse gleichen sich nicht.

Auch Visio kenn ich nicht. Ich glaub ich bin dir ab hier keine Hilfe mehr.

Es sei denn du hast noch alternative Software um das zu erstellen. Auch ein gerastertes Format wäre eine Lösung.

Oetsch

God

Re: Latex Grafik einfügen

Donnerstag, 1. Juni 2006, 15:08

hi

wie kriegt man sowas denn normal gescheit mitm distiller hin?

hab jetzt gerade mal unter Microsoft Visio 2003 die Option beim Drucken gewählt in Datei umleiten und es als .ps abgespeichert.

Das hab ich dann versucht mittels distiller in pdf zu wandeln.
er gibt mir aber keine pdf raus da anscheinend ein fehler auftritt.

gruß
Ö

nwjdsh

Full Member

Re: Latex Grafik einfügen

Donnerstag, 1. Juni 2006, 16:05

immer schön übers eps format.

Oetsch

God

Re: Latex Grafik einfügen

Donnerstag, 1. Juni 2006, 19:03

nö klappt leider auch nicht ihm fehlt die bounding box da kann ich anscheinend machen was ich will.

Clark

God

Re: Latex Grafik einfügen

Samstag, 3. Juni 2006, 02:42

Zitat von »Oetsch«

nö klappt leider auch nicht ihm fehlt die bounding box da kann ich anscheinend machen was ich will.



Klar, du musst die Boundingbox auch angeben....

Quellcode

1
\includegraphics[width=7 cm,bb=0 0 391 116]{bilder/startprobleme.png}


ich hab als bounding box einfach die Breite/Höhe des Bildes in Pixel angegeben, das geht dann problemlos.

Miktex kann afaik die Bounding box automatisch setzen.

[edit]
Wenn du die Grafiken eh bearbeitest nimm kein pdf. PDF ist nunmal nicht für sowas gedacht. nimm png, oder irgendwas anderes, bspw. auch .eps.
c++: The power, elegance and simplicity of a hand grenade.

Oetsch

God

Re: Latex Grafik einfügen

Samstag, 3. Juni 2006, 18:26

hi
tausend dank ich vesuch es mal.

wie setz ich denn mit miketex die box automatisch?

ich bearbeite die bilder ja nicht.
sie kommen aus und auf verschiedenste weise zusammen.

und deshalb dachte ich dass die möglichkeit über pdf nicht ganz verkehrt gedacht war.

gruß
Ö

edith: sorry aber ich kriegs nicht hin!
habs gerade auch mit ner png datei versucht aber nichts
jedesmal nachdem komilieren:
0 fehler, 0 warnung, 1 zu volle/leere Box
hab mit den werten probiert und probiert aber nichts ist.
das kann doch nicht so schwer sein....

Clark

God

Re: Latex Grafik einfügen

Samstag, 3. Juni 2006, 22:54

gib am besten noch eine width an, so wie ich es geschrieben hatte...
c++: The power, elegance and simplicity of a hand grenade.

Oetsch

God

Re: Latex Grafik einfügen

Sonntag, 4. Juni 2006, 03:36

hi
hab ich gemacht und auchmal variiert, aber nüs.

kann es vielleicht sein dass mir ein package fehlt bzw ich es nicht angegeben hab?

ich habe benutzt:
\usepackage[T1]{fontenc}
\usepackage[latin1]{inputenc}
\usepackage[dvips]{graphicx}
\usepackage{babel}
\usepackage{fancyheadings}

danke gruß
Ö

edith: dumme frage aber wäre es vielleicht nicht einfacher, dir von mir die pdf datei zu schnappen. hab ich ja hochgeladen. und jemand fügt die bei sich ein, dass es funktioniert. und zeigt mir dann den code. dann könnte ich am besten sehen was falsch ist bei mir,oder?
ich glaub so doktor ich noch ewig dran rum.

Oetsch

God

Re: Latex Grafik einfügen

Dienstag, 6. Juni 2006, 18:12

hi

so ich glaub ich konnte das problem jetzt beheben.
Die Lösung brachte:
\includegraphics[viewport = 0 0 500 500]{Stufe1.pdf}

mit viewport brauch ich keine Bounding Box sondern erzeug
mir ein Fenster,was er einfügen soll vom pdf ins Dokument.

Danke
Gruß
Ö

P.S.: Endlich kann ich weiter was sinnvolles machen